Integration of Integrated Pest Management (IPM) Principles

Our approach is rooted in Integrated Pest Management (IPM) principles, which emphasize long-term prevention over relying solely on chemical treatments. IPM combines various pest control methods, including biological, cultural, physical, and chemical tools, to manage pest populations while minimizing risks to human health and the environment. This means we don’t just eliminate the current pests; we also provide recommendations for structural repairs, improved sanitation, and landscape modifications to make your property less attractive to pests in the future. We believe that an educated homeowner is the best defense against recurring pest issues.

Advanced Treatment Applications

Precision Liquid Barrier Treatments for Termites

For subterranean termites, creating a protective liquid barrier around your foundation is a highly effective method. We use state-of-the-art termiticides that create an undetectable treated zone, preventing termites from entering your home. These non-repellent products allow termites to forage through the treated soil, transferring the active ingredient back to the colony, leading to widespread elimination. Our technicians are highly trained in applying these treatments with precision, ensuring comprehensive coverage and long-lasting protection. This method provides an immediate defense, creating an impermeable shield against termite ingress, thereby protecting your wooden structures. The consistent application of these advanced liquid treatments is what sets us apart, ensuring that your home’s foundation is fortified against these silent destroyers.

Strategic Termite Baiting Systems

Termite baiting systems offer an alternative or complementary approach to liquid treatments, particularly for sensitive environments or when trenching is not feasible. We strategically install bait stations around your property. Termites foraging for food discover the bait, consume it, and carry it back to the colony, effectively spreading the termiticide to other termites, including the queen. This leads to a gradual but complete elimination of the colony. Baiting systems are a discreet, low-impact, and highly effective way to manage termite populations, providing continuous monitoring and control.

Targeted Spot Treatments and Wood Injections

For localized termite infestations, especially drywood termites or specific areas affected by subterranean termites, we utilize targeted spot treatments and wood injections. This involves directly applying termiticides to infested wood or drilling small holes to inject treatment into galleries. This method is ideal for specific areas and can be highly effective when combined with other treatment strategies. These treatments are precise, minimizing exposure to non-infested areas and focusing the destructive power of our solutions directly where it is needed.

Signs of Termite Infestation

Discarded Wings Near Windows and Doors

One of the most common and earliest indicators of a termite problem is the presence of discarded wings. After swarming (which typically occurs in spring), reproductive termites, known as alates, shed their wings once they find a mate and a suitable location to establish a new colony. You might find these translucent, fish-scale-like wings on windowsills, near light sources, in spiderwebs, or around doorframes. This sign suggests that a termite colony is either already established nearby or has recently swarmed, indicating an active infestation or imminent threat.

Mud Tubes on Walls or Foundations

Subterranean termites, which are the most common and destructive type, build distinctive mud tubes. These pencil-sized tunnels are made of soil, wood, and termite saliva, and they serve as protected pathways for termites to travel between their underground colonies and their food source (your home’s wooden structures). Look for these tubes on exterior and interior foundation walls, in crawl spaces, or along support beams. The presence of mud tubes is a definite sign of an active subterranean termite infestation, demanding immediate professional intervention.

Damaged Wood: Hollow Sound and Blistering

Termites consume wood from the inside out, leaving a thin veneer of wood or paint on the surface. If you tap on an area with a screwdriver or hammer and it sounds hollow, it’s a strong indicator of termite damage. Additionally, look for blistering or darkening of wooden structures, floorboards, or drywall, which can appear similar to water damage. These cosmetic changes often mask extensive internal damage. Frass (Termite Droppings)

Drywood termites, unlike subterranean termites, do not build mud tubes because they live entirely within the wood they infest and don’t need to return to the soil for moisture. Instead, they kick out small, wood-colored fecal pellets known as ‘frass’ from tiny kick-out holes in the infested wood. Frass resembles sawdust or coffee grounds and will accumulate in small piles below the infested areas. The color of frass varies depending on the type of wood they are consuming. Discovering these granular droppings is a definitive sign of a drywood termite infestation.

Tight-Fitting Doors and Windows

As termites tunnel through door and window frames, they create moisture and cause the wood to warp. This can lead to doors and windows becoming difficult to open or close, appearing ‘stuck’ or ill-fitting. While this can also be a sign of humidity, in conjunction with other symptoms, it can point to an underlying termite issue. Evidence of Swarmers (Alates)

Termite swarmers (alates) are winged reproductive termites that emerge from mature colonies to establish new ones. Their appearance, especially indoors, is a clear indication that a termite colony is well-established either within or very close to your property. Swarmers are often confused with flying ants, but there are key differences: termites have straight antennae, a thick waist, and two pairs of wings of equal length, while flying ants have elbowed antennae, a constricted waist, and two pairs of wings of unequal length. Observing swarmers, alive or dead, is a critical signal that professional intervention is urgently needed.

Clicking Sounds in Walls

In rare instances, you might hear faint clicking or rustling sounds within your walls. This can be the sound of termites chewing through wood or soldier termites banging their heads against the tunnel walls to signal danger to their colony members. While often subtle and easy to dismiss, persistent or unusual sounds coming from your walls warrant investigation. General Pest Infestation Signs

Droppings and Gnaw Marks

Rodents (mice and rats) leave tell-tale signs such as small, pellet-like droppings along travel paths, near food sources, or in secluded areas. You might also find gnaw marks on food packaging, electrical wires, wooden structures, or furniture as they constantly chew to keep their incisors sharp. These signs often indicate a significant rodent presence that requires immediate attention.

Unusual Odors

Many pests, particularly rodents and cockroaches, produce distinct, unpleasant odors. A musky smell can indicate a significant rodent infestation, while a stale, oily odor often points to a severe cockroach problem. These smells are often more noticeable in enclosed areas like pantries, cabinets, or basements and tend to intensify with the severity of the infestation. Bites or Rashes on Skin

Waking up with unexplained bites, rashes, or itchy welts can indicate a bed bug, flea, or even spider infestation. Bed bug bites often appear in a line or cluster, typically on exposed skin. Flea bites are usually on ankles and legs and are intensely itchy.
